Honda EM5000SX Review: Is Honda’s Premium 5,000W Generator Worth It?

The Honda EM5000SX is the most refined 5,000W-class home-backup generator you can buy, but it’s expensive at around $2,799 at Honda dealers; street prices vary. You get 5,000 max watts, 4,500 rated watts, unusually quiet 63-66 dB(A) operation, and Honda’s iAVR system that can deliver up to 7,000 watts for up to 10 seconds.

Buy it if you want clean-feeling power delivery, quiet open-frame operation, Honda dealer support, and a commercial-grade iGX390 engine more than you want the cheapest watts per dollar. Skip it if your main goal is maximum running wattage for the lowest price, because cheaper higher-wattage generators can roughly double the output.

Honda EM5000SX specs at a glance

The current Honda EM5000SXK3AN is a premium AVR open-frame generator, not an inverter generator. The specs below come from Honda and dealer documentation, including Honda’s official EM5000 model page.

Spec Honda EM5000SX
Power output 5,000 max watts / 4,500 rated watts
Voltage and amperage 120/240V; 41.2/20.8A max, 37.5/18.6A rated
DC output 12V 100W
Surge system iAVR delivers up to 7,000 watts for up to 10 seconds
Engine Honda iGX390 commercial-grade 389cc OHV with electronic governor
Fuel tank and runtime 6.2-gallon tank; 10.5 hours at half load, 7.1 hours at rated load
Noise 63-66 dB(A) at rated load
Weight and size 226.4 lb dry; 41.1 x 27.8 x 28.3 in
Outlets Two GFCI-protected 20A 125V duplex receptacles; one 30A 120/240V NEMA L14-30R twist-lock
Starting Electric start with battery included; recoil backup
Safety CO-MINDER carbon monoxide auto-shutoff; Oil Alert low-oil shutdown
App features Bluetooth with Honda My Generator app for remote monitoring and operation
Warranty 3 years residential / 1 year commercial
Dealer price Around $2,799 at Honda dealers; street prices vary

The spec sheet tells the story: this is not a brute-force generator built to win a wattage race. Honda built the EM5000SX around stable power, lower sound, electric convenience, and long-service hardware.

The iGX390 engine is the heart of that pitch. It’s a commercial-grade 389cc OHV engine with an electronic governor, which is the kind of feature that matters during changing household loads. A refrigerator, sump pump, furnace fan, and charger loads don’t pull power evenly, so steady engine control helps the generator respond cleanly.

Power output and the iAVR advantage

The EM5000SX gives you 4,500 rated watts for continuous use and 5,000 max watts, with 120/240V output for home backup. That’s enough for essential-circuit backup in a typical outage: refrigeration, sump pumping, furnace fan, lighting, TV, chargers, and some general receptacles if you manage loads.

Here’s the practical load math using standard worksheet figures. A refrigerator at 700 running watts with 2,200 starting watts, a 1/2 HP sump pump at 1,050 running watts with 2,150 starting watts, a furnace fan around 700 running watts, and lights/TV/chargers around 300 running watts add up to about 2,750 running watts.

That leaves comfortable running headroom under the generator’s 4,500 rated watts. More importantly, it leaves room for motor starts, which is where many generators feel weaker than their wattage label suggests.

Honda’s iAVR is the big advantage here. Per Honda’s published figure, iAVR can deliver up to 7,000 watts for up to 10 seconds to start high-surge motor loads. That short reserve is exactly what big single motor starts need, such as well pumps, sump pumps, and AC condensers that hit hard for a moment and then settle down.

This does not mean the EM5000SX is a central-air whole-house generator. The smart use case is an essential-load transfer switch or a carefully managed panel setup, not trying to run everything as if the grid were on.

The honest drawback: the EM5000SX is not an inverter generator. It is an AVR open-frame unit with Honda’s iAVR system, and that’s fine for typical home loads, appliances, motors, lights, and battery chargers. But THD is not inverter-grade, so buyers running especially sensitive electronics should understand the difference before paying premium money.

Fuel use and runtime

The EM5000SX carries a 6.2-gallon gasoline tank. Honda’s published runtime is 10.5 hours at half load and 7.1 hours at rated load.

The half-load fuel math is simple: 6.2 gallons divided by 10.5 hours equals about 0.59 gallons per hour. That’s a useful planning number if you’re trying to decide how much fuel to keep on hand before a storm.

At half load, this generator can cover an overnight stretch without refueling. That matters because nobody wants to walk outside in bad weather in the middle of the night to refill a hot generator.

At rated load, Honda’s 7.1-hour figure is still solid for a 4,500-watt open-frame unit. The practical lesson is to avoid running every load all the time. Cycling the refrigerator, pump loads, furnace fan, and general circuits is a better outage strategy than leaving every possible device on.

How loud is it really?

Honda rates the EM5000SX at 63-66 dB(A) at rated load. For an open-frame generator this size, that is very quiet.

For context, normal conversation is around 60 dB, and a vacuum is around 70 dB. The Honda sits much closer to conversation than to a harsh jobsite generator sound, at least by the published number.

This is one of the clearest reasons to pay Honda money. A cheaper high-output unit may give you more watts, but the sound can be harder to live with in a tight neighborhood, at night, or during a long outage.

Compare that with the Champion 201110 figure: 74 dBA at 23 ft. Against Honda’s 63-66 dB(A) rating, the Honda is roughly 8-11 dB quieter. Since every 10 dB is perceived as about half as loud, that difference is not just spec-sheet trivia.

Noise also affects where you can place the generator. You still need safe outdoor placement away from doors, windows, garages, and vents, but a quieter machine gives you more flexibility in how annoying the setup is for your household and your neighbors.

Home backup: outlets, transfer switch, and safety

The EM5000SX has the outlet layout a homeowner should want for emergency backup. You get two GFCI-protected 20A 125V duplex receptacles plus one 30A 120/240V NEMA L14-30R twist-lock.

That L14-30R outlet is the one that makes the EM5000SX transfer-switch ready for a proper whole-panel or essential-panel hookup. Use a professionally installed transfer switch or approved interlock setup. Never backfeed through a dryer plug.

With 120/240V output, the Honda can feed both sides of a properly configured backup panel. That’s the right way to run selected household circuits instead of snaking extension cords through the house.

The GFCI-protected duplex outlets are useful for direct plug-in loads, tools, chargers, and temporary outdoor work. For storm backup, though, the cleanest setup is still the twist-lock outlet feeding a transfer switch.

Safety hardware is strong on the current generation. CO-MINDER continuously monitors carbon monoxide and automatically shuts the engine down at dangerous levels. Oil Alert shuts the generator down during low-oil conditions to help protect the engine.

Honda also includes Bluetooth with the Honda My Generator app on the current generation. That gives you remote monitoring and operation from the app, which is convenient when the generator is running outside in bad weather.

None of those features replace common sense. The generator still runs on gasoline, still produces carbon monoxide, and still must run outdoors with proper clearance from living spaces.

Honda EM5000SX vs Champion 201110: refinement vs raw watts

The Champion 201110 is the obvious kind of competitor a budget-minded homeowner will compare against the Honda. It gives you far more output on paper, while the Honda answers with lower sound, iAVR surge behavior, Bluetooth monitoring, and Honda dealer support.

Spec Honda EM5000SX Champion 201110
Starting watts 5,000 max watts; iAVR up to 7,000 watts for up to 10 seconds 11,500 starting watts
Running watts 4,500 rated watts 9,200 running watts
Engine Honda iGX390 commercial-grade 389cc OHV 459cc engine
Fuel tank 6.2 gallons 7.7 gallons
Runtime 10.5 hours at half load; 7.1 hours at rated load 10 hours at 50% load
Noise 63-66 dB(A) at rated load 74 dBA at 23 ft
Starting Electric start with battery included; recoil backup Electric start
CO shutoff CO-MINDER auto-shutoff CO Shield auto-shutoff
Compliance Not specified in provided Honda data EPA + CARB
Warranty 3 years residential / 1 year commercial 3-year warranty

The Honda is the better fit if you’re buying for refinement, lower noise, high-surge starting behavior, and long-haul ownership through Honda’s dealer network. The 8-11 dB noise gap alone may be worth paying for if you live close to neighbors or expect long outages.

This choice is not about one generator being universally better. It’s about the kind of backup plan you’re building. Honda is the polished essential-circuit machine; Champion is the raw-output value play.

Pros and cons

Pros

  • Excellent surge support for motor loads: Honda’s iAVR can provide up to 7,000 watts for up to 10 seconds, which helps with hard-starting pumps and compressors.
  • Very quiet for its class: The 63-66 dB(A) rating at rated load is unusually low for an open-frame generator in this output range.
  • Commercial-grade Honda engine: The iGX390 is a 389cc OHV engine with an electronic governor, a strong match for variable home loads.
  • Transfer-switch ready: The 30A 120/240V NEMA L14-30R twist-lock makes it practical for a proper home backup panel connection.
  • Strong safety package: CO-MINDER carbon monoxide auto-shutoff and Oil Alert low-oil shutdown are both included.
  • Electric start plus recoil backup: The battery is included, and the recoil backup gives you a fallback.
  • Bluetooth app support: Honda’s My Generator app adds remote monitoring and operation on the current generation.

Cons

  • High price: Around $2,799 at Honda dealers is premium money for a 4,500-rated-watt generator.
  • Not a max-watts bargain: Cheaper higher-wattage units can give you much more running wattage for less money.
  • 4,500 rated watts won’t run central AC: This is an essential-circuit backup generator, not a run-everything setup.
  • Gasoline only: You need to plan fuel storage and refueling around the 6.2-gallon tank and your outage load.
  • Heavy: At 226.4 lb dry, it’s not something most people casually lift or reposition without help.
  • Not inverter-grade THD: It’s an AVR open-frame generator with iAVR, not an inverter for the most sensitive electronics buyers.

Who should buy the EM5000SX

Buy the EM5000SX for quiet-neighborhood home backup. The 63-66 dB(A) rating is the standout feature after the engine and iAVR system. If your generator will run near neighbors during a long outage, lower sound is not a luxury.

Buy it if your home has pump loads that need strong surge support. A refrigerator, sump pump, furnace fan, lights, TV, and chargers can sit around 2,750 running watts using the worksheet example above. The 7,000-watt iAVR reserve for up to 10 seconds gives you a better shot at starting those high-surge loads cleanly.

Buy it if you keep generators for 15+ years. Honda’s value makes the most sense for owners who care about the iGX390 commercial-grade engine, dealer network, and long-haul reliability more than the lowest purchase price. If you only want a storm machine that sits unused most of the time, the premium may be harder to justify.

Don’t buy it if you want maximum watts per dollar. The Champion 201110 class gives you roughly twice the running watts and a much bigger headline number. The tradeoff is noise, refinement, and the lack of Honda’s iGX390/iAVR package.

Don’t buy it if your plan requires central AC or broad whole-home coverage. The EM5000SX is best for selected circuits and disciplined load management. If your outage plan is to live almost normally with large loads running, you’re shopping in the wrong wattage class.

Bottom line

The Honda EM5000SX is the premium pick for homeowners who want a quiet, polished, transfer-switch-ready 5,000W-class generator for essential backup. Its 4,500 rated watts and 7,000-watt iAVR surge reserve make more sense for pumps, refrigeration, furnace fans, and selected circuits than for central AC or full-home coverage.

If you want the most watts for the money, buy a larger value generator. If you want the most refined 5,000W-class home-backup generator, the EM5000SX earns its premium price.

Frequently asked questions

Is the Honda EM5000SX an inverter generator?

No. The Honda EM5000SX is an AVR open-frame generator with Honda’s iAVR system, not an inverter generator. It’s fine for typical home loads, motors, appliances, lights, and chargers, but THD is not inverter-grade for the most sensitive electronics buyers.

How long will the Honda EM5000SX run on a tank?

Honda lists 10.5 hours at half load and 7.1 hours at rated load from the 6.2-gallon tank. At half load, that works out to about 0.59 gallons per hour.

Can the Honda EM5000SX power a whole house?

It can power essential circuits and many normal home loads through a proper transfer switch. With 4,500 rated watts, it is not the right choice for running central AC or every circuit in the house at once.

How loud is the Honda EM5000SX?

Honda rates it at 63-66 dB(A) at rated load. That is unusually quiet for an open-frame generator this size and roughly 8-11 dB quieter than the Champion 201110’s 74 dBA figure.

Does the Honda EM5000SX have carbon monoxide protection?

Yes. The current EM5000SX includes Honda CO-MINDER, which continuously monitors carbon monoxide and automatically shuts the engine down at dangerous levels.

What is iAVR on Honda generators?

iAVR stands for intelligent Automatic Voltage Regulation. On the EM5000SX, Honda says it can deliver up to 7,000 watts for up to 10 seconds to help start high-surge motor loads.

Is the Honda EM5000SX worth the price?

Yes, if you value quiet operation, Honda’s iGX390 commercial-grade engine, iAVR surge support, Bluetooth monitoring, and dealer support. No, if your main goal is the most running watts for the least money, because cheaper higher-wattage generators can deliver much more output.
